On November 30, FNF Global Innovation Hub hosted a publication launch webinar for ‚When Globalisation Meets Geopolitics in the Semiconductor Supply Chain.‘ The webinar featured the publication’s author, Dr. Chun-Yi Lee, an associate professor at the University of Nottingham, and Min-Yen Chiang, a research fellow at the Open Technology Fund, as a co-speaker.

During the pre-war period, Lebanon was considered an oasis of liberalism, but only when compared to its neighbors and the rest of the Arab world. In today’s world, Lebanon can no longer rely on relative freedom. It needs to start a series of urgent and profound liberal reforms in most sectors to increase its competitiveness and unleash its people’s entrepreneurial spirit.
